Abstract

PURPOSE: To perform spot welding of Al alloys with a general spot welding machine of single phase AC by interposing straps of a metallic material of lower heat conductivity and electric conductivity than tnose of materials to be welded and a higher m.p. temp. between electrodes and the materials to be welded.
CONSTITUTION: When materials 2a, 2b to be welded which are Al alloy plates are grasped by an upper electrode 1a and a lower electrode 1b via straps 4a, 4b under pressure and are electrically conducted under the same conditions as spot welding conditions for mild steel, a molten part (nugget) 5 of an hourglass shape is formed. A metallic material of heat conductivity and electric conductivity lower than those of the materials 2a, 2b, and a higher m.p. temp., for example, a mild steel plate, an alloy steel plate such as stainless steel plate, a high carbon steel plate or the like is used for the straps 4a, 4b. Thereby, the spot welding of Al alloys is easily accomplished under the welding conditions (low electric current) similar to those in the case of spot welding of mild steel plates, by using an ordinary portable spot welding machine.
